Samsung Unveils Limited Galaxy Watch4, Galaxy Buds2 Collaboration With Maison Kitsuné

Samsung has announced a special collaboration with multifaceted Paris-meets-Tokyo lifestyle brand Maison Kitsuné, introducing a limited-edition Galaxy Watch4 and Galaxy Buds2 wearables.

The Galaxy Watch4 Maison Kitsuné Edition incorporates the Watch 4’s suite of wellness features and intuitive UI, with added flair courtesy of the independent fashion house. The 40mm digital dial and Maison Kitsuné branded stainless steel case is secured by a Moonrock Beige strap decorated with Fox-shaped holes and delicate engravings. A custom Stardust Gray strap featuring Maison Kitsuné cursive lettering is also available.

The 2nd generation Galaxy Buds2 Maison Kitsuné Edition feature the same soothing Moonrock Beige hues housed in a sleek Stardust Gray leather case. Variations of the Maison Kitsuné fox with galaxy sparkle motifs are found on the buds, case, inner housing, and charging cable. “The right earbud features the Fox’s head, while the left earbud showcases its tail, meant to represent an uninterrupted journey through the Samsung Galaxy,” reads the Samsung press release.

To celebrate the collaboration, music label Kitsuné Musique curated a special playlist for those who purchase either of the collaborative products. The playlist is accessible through a special viewer link incorporated within the exclusive Maison Kitsuné lock screen.

“We are ecstatic to be bringing our distinct style and iconic Fox logo to Samsung Galaxy wearable designs,” said Maison Kitsuné co-founder Gildas Loaëc. “We loved the idea of the Maison Kitsuné Fox traversing the galaxy and we had a lot of fun coming up with the new Moonrock Beige color and other subtle motifs and design elements that illustrate the Fox’s journey through time and space.”

Samsung says the $250 USD Galaxy Buds 2 Maison Kitsuné Edition and the $400 Galaxy Watch4 Maison Kitsuné Edition will both be sold in a new moonrock beige hue starting today.

As usual, the company charges a premium for its products that are designed in collaboration with fancy fashion houses. Take the original Galaxy Watch4, for example, which launched at $250 USD.
